Table 6. Signal Functional Description (Sheet 4 of 5)  
Multiplexed signals are shown in brackets following the first signal name assigned to each multiplexed ball.  
Notes:  
1. Receiver input has hysteresis.  
2. Must pull up. See “Pull-Up and Pull-Down Resistors” on page 21 for recommended termination values.  
3. Must pull down. See “Pull-Up and Pull-Down Resistors” on page 21 for recommended termination values.  
4. If not used, must pull up.  
5. If not used, must pull down.  
6. Strapping input during reset; pull-up or pull-down required.  
7. Pull-up may be required. See “External Bus Control Signals” on page 22.
